Human Resources Director- Seeking a professional to plan, organize and manage the Agency’s Human Resources Department, personnel systems and human relations functions. Supervises the Human Resources Assistant.
 
Essential duties: Oversees recruitment and selection, classification and compensation, personnel records maintenance functions & employee benefits administration; Develops personnel policies and administrative procedures; Maintains up-to-date job classification system and job descriptions; Provides technical support, information, and assistance to the Management Team and CHS Board; Monitors Federal and State legislation on employment matters and ensures compliance; Conducts investigations related to grievances, claims of harassment, discrimination, and related subjects; Facilitates conflict resolution; Participates in disciplinary proceedings and makes recommendations regarding the disciplinary process; Conducts salary and benefit reviews, organizes and analyzes the results and prepares reports and recommendations; Supervises and coordinates benefits administration; Manages employee leaves of absence and Workers’ Compensation and unemployment claims; Reviews current benefits packages for enhancements and cost cutting measures; Participates in meetings with benefits providers to discuss rates and other changes; Assesses training needs and participates in the preparation of an annual training plan; Participates in developing training programs; Ensures and documents that mandatory training requirements are met; Establishes and ensures proper administration of personnel policies and procedures; Oversees the preparation of Personnel Action Forms for action by the Finance Department and coordinates with Finance on matters of pay and leaves; Supervises and assigns work to Human Resources Assistant; Attends Board meetings and makes presentations; Facilitates the Personnel Committee of the Board; Develops & prepares a Department budget; Maintains confidential personnel records and other human resources files; Participates in selection, supervision, evaluation, and job development of Human Resources Department staff; Implements effective employee evaluation and performance improvements processes; Develops plans and procedures for improving Human Resources Department services; Represents the Human Resources Department with the community, other nonprofits, and other government agencies; Represents Human Resources with Agency staff; Develops and implements an Injury and Illness Prevention Program; Maintains policies and procedures that comply with CARF standards of excellence.
 
Minimum qualifications: Graduation from an accredited four-year college or university, plus five years of progressively more responsible and varied experience in human resources, preferably public personnel, including three years of experience in a supervisory, managerial, or administrative position. A combination of training and experience which would likely provide the required knowledge and abilities may be qualifying.
The Human Resources Director must be able to plan, organize, and coordinate the Agency’s employment and employee relations functions. Provide supervision, training, and work evaluation for staff. Formulate, implement, and evaluate personnel and human relations systems and procedures. Interpret, explain, apply, and enforce a variety of laws, rules, and regulations. Develop and implement human resources programs. Prepare and manage the department budget. Research, collect, and analyze information related to personnel administration functions. Prepare a variety of reports and presentations. Effectively represent the Agency’s Human Relations Department with a variety of individuals, community organizations, and other governmental agencies. Establish and maintain cooperative working relationships.
 
Salary $115,636 - $140,556 a year D.O.E. Additional 5% if bilingual (Spanish). Generous benefits package including dental and vision coverage. AA/EOE.
